Program Description
This jointly-registered certificate program is designed to prepare "Non-Business" baccalaureate holders to enter Master of Science in Business programs at SUNY New Paltz. The Business Studies program requires completion of 32 credits of typical lower-division undergraduate business courses. Required course work consists of introductory studies in economics, business, mathematics, and computer science. A number of the courses or course equivalents may be completed at SUNY Ulster. The certificate in Business Studies will be awarded by the college granting the most credit.

Requirements for Program Entry
- A baccalaureate in a "non-business" field.
- Satisfactory placement in Entering Student Assessment
Developmental Assistance Available
For students who do not meet basic reading and math requirements, or who have other learning issues, extra assistance is readily available through SUNY Ulster's Learning Center, Times Square math lab, the Writing Center, the Peer and Friend Tutor Program, and English as a Second Language (ESL) tutors.
